While the Redmi Note 9 has a lot of things going for it, the most noticeable one would be its performance as the handset packs a really capable processor. You can pretty much throw any game or application at the phone from the Play Store and expect it to run smoothly. You also get an impressive camera setup and long-lasting battery life with the Redmi Note 9. The handset features a good design and sturdy build to go along with respectable specs.
